// INCREMENTAL_REBUILD_WINDOW_SECS controls how long the Fernbank
// static-site builder batches content changes before triggering an
// incremental rebuild. Security note: lowering this below 10 increases
// webhook amplification risk, since an attacker flooding the content
// API could force rapid rebuild storms. Value was last tuned during
// the Maplewick hardening review; the approved build is identified
// by the token below.

session token of bajeg-bajop = htk4_6c57

Prepared for the incoming director. The freeze took effect in March after two quarters of margin erosion at the Bryton Harbor hub. Headcount is down 9% through attrition; overtime spend rose 14% to compensate. Payroll savings net of overtime: modest. Contractor usage is capped and monitored weekly. Three critical roles received exemptions, all in compliance. Morale surveys show strain but stable retention. Lifting the freeze depends on Q4 volume recovery at Harwick Terminal. The planned exit criteria follow.

management briefing: Only 33 of the 205 pilot accounts renewed Kasath, so a churn review is set for October 17. Weniusek Logistics is in early talks to buy Holethax Freight for about $345.6 million.

☐ Ceremony step 4 — Migration freeze. Plugin authors: before the Drossel key ceremony begins, confirm all pending schema migrations against the Quillbase tenant are expand-only. No column drops, no renames, no backfills mid-ceremony. Dual-write shims must stay enabled until the new signing key is live. Verify your plugin's migration lock is held and the zero-downtime checklist in the Tarnhelm portal shows green. Once verified, unseal your plugin's ceremony credentials using the recovery passphrase that appears below.

recovery phrase for hahof-kajof: briwyn-wenwyn